发明名称 MULTI-CYCLE DELAY FOR COMMUNICATION BUSES
摘要 A system is disclosed that may compensate for bus timing that may vary over operating conditions of a bus. The system may include a communication bus, a first functional unit configured to transmit data via the communication bus, and a second functional unit configured to receive data via the bus. The first functional unit may transmit a first value via the communication bus to the second functional unit. The first functional unit may be further configured to assert a data valid signal responsive to a determination that a first time period has elapsed since the transmission of the first data value. The second functional unit may be configured to receive the first data value and sample the first data value dependent upon the data valid signal.
申请公布号 US2015095535(A1) 申请公布日期 2015.04.02
申请号 US201314041818 申请日期 2013.09.30
申请人 Apple Inc. 发明人 Yu Shu-Yi;Paaske Timothy R.
分类号 G06F13/40 主分类号 G06F13/40
代理机构 代理人
主权项 1. A system, comprising: a communications bus; a first functional unit, coupled to the communications bus, wherein the first functional unit is configured to: transmit a first data value on the communications bus; andassert a data valid signal responsive to a determination that a first time period has elapsed since the transmission of the first data value; and a second functional unit, coupled to the communications bus, wherein the second functional unit is configured to: receive the transmitted first data; andsample the received first data responsive to the assertion of the data valid signal; wherein the first functional unit is further configured to: de-assert the data valid signal responsive to a determination that a second data value is ready to transmit; andtransmit the second data value on the communications bus responsive to a determination that a second time period has elapsed since the de-assertion of the data valid signal.
地址 Cupertino CA US